Thesis
- Signal is weak: no confirmed venue, probable pitchers, lineups, injuries, weather, or current form are provided, and the listed June 14 start conflicts with the Aug/Sep 2026 market timing.
- The date/settlement inconsistency and tiny $21 volume make this look stale or thin rather than informationally efficient, pushing the estimate toward the baseball base rate instead of a strong team-specific view.
- After forming the independent estimate, the 59% market price is materially above mine; the divergence is plausibly explained by illiquidity, metadata error, or traders knowing a resolved/late-update detail not included here.
- If Cleveland is indeed home and the clubs are broadly comparable, Detroit should be a modest underdog; only a clear Tigers pitching/lineup edge or confirmation the market is effectively already decided would justify moving up.
Base rate
Generic MLB home teams win about 54%, so if Detroit is the road team in an otherwise even AL Central matchup the Tigers start near 46%.
What would prove this wrong
Confirmed probable pitchers/lineups/venue showing a real Detroit edge, or evidence the game outcome is already known, would sharply change the estimate.
